Glory Be
Glory be to the Father,
and to the Son and to the Holy Spirit, as it was in the beginning
is now and ever shall be world without end.
Amen.
Fatima Prayers
My God, I believe, I
adore, I trust, I and I love Thee! I beg pardon for those who do
not believe, do not adore, do not trust and, do not love
Thee.
O Most Holy Trinity, I
adore You! My God, my God, I love You in the Most Blessed
Sacrament!
O Most Holy Trinity,
Father, Son and Holy Spirit, I adore Thee profoundly, I offer Thee
the Most Precious Body, Blood, Soul, and Divinity of Jesus Christ,
present in all the tabernacles throughout the world, in reparation
for the outrages, sacrileges, and indifferences by which He Himself
is offended. And by the infinite merits of His Most Sacred
Heart, and the Immaculate Heart of Mary, I beg of You the
conversion of poor sinners. Amen
An Act of Spiritual
Communion
My Jesus, I believe
that You are present in the Most Blessed Sacrament. I love You
above all things, and I long for You in my soul. Since I cannot now
receive You sacramentally, come at least spiritually into my
heart. As though You have already come, I embrace You
and unite myself entirely to You. Never permit me to be
separated from You. Amen.
Prayer for Holy Vocations
Eternal Father, please
send the Holy Spirit to encourage men and women to follow Your Holy
Will. May the men You are calling to the Holy Priesthood, respond
with a generous heart, serving Holy Mother Church as
they sanctify their lives, and those whom they serve. May those You
are calling to the Consecrated Religious Life, respond too, with a
generous heart, remain faithful to their vows, as they aid in the
sanctification of many. May men and women You are calling to
the Married Life be faithful to their holy covenant, devoted to the
well being of their spouse and family, while working tirelessly for
their sanctification, leading those You have entrusted into their
care to Eternal Life with Christ. May those You are calling
to the Consecrated Single Life stay focused on Eternal Life as they
live sanctified lives with Christ. Invoking the prayers of the
Blessed Virgin Mary, we ask this through Our Lord, Jesus Christ,
Your Son. Amen. (Pray: Our Father,
Hail Mary, Glory Be)
Based on a prayer by Pope John Paul
II
O Father, raise up
among Christians abundant and holy vocations to the priesthood, who
keep the faith alive and guard the blessed memory of Your Son Jesus
through the preaching of His word and the administration of the
Sacraments, with which You continually renew Your faithful. Grant
us holy ministers of Your altar, who are careful and fervent
guardians of the Eucharist, the sacrament of the supreme gift of
Christ for the redemption of the world. Call ministers of Your
mercy, who, through the sacrament of Reconciliation, spread the joy
of Your forgiveness. Grant, O Father, that the Church may welcome
with joy the numerous inspirations of the Spirit of Your Son and,
docile to His teachings, may she care for vocations to the
ministerial priesthood and to the consecrated life. Sustain the
Bishops, priests and deacons, consecrated men and women, and all
the baptized in Christ, so that they may faithfully fulfill their
mission at the service of the Gospel. This we pray through Christ
our Lord. Amen. Mary, Queen of Apostles, pray for
us.
(From the Vatican, 5 March 2006. BENEDICT
XVI)
